Justin M. Flock, 44, of Sparta, passed away unexpectedly doing what he loved, hunting with his son, Mavrick, on Saturday, January 10, 2026. He grew up in Sparta, and graduated from Sparta High School in 2000.
In addition to working on his family farm, Waterway Farms, he worked for Wagner Farms and also worked as a diesel mechanic.
Justin married Kimberly M. Peterson on October 16, 2010 at Fish Creek Ridge Lutheran Church, Rockland. He enjoyed trap shooting, hunting, and tractor pulls. Justin could fix anything with a YouTube video.
Justin is survived by his wife, Kimberly; son, Mavrick; parents, Kim and Tom Waters; sisters, Jessica (David) Thurston and Masey (Josh Klein) Waters, brother, Adam Waters; maternal grandmother, Jackie Flock; father and mother-in-law, Bruce and Vicki Peterson; sister-in-law, Danielle Peterson; brother-in-law, Scott (Megan) Peterson; nieces and nephews Hunter, Blake, Ellisyn, and Hailey; as well as many other relatives and friends.
He was preceded in death by his maternal grandfather, Wayne Flock; and paternal grandparents, William and Marlene Waters.
